Proxy 如何在kerberos代理后面使用直接连接应用程序

Proxy 如何在kerberos代理后面使用直接连接应用程序,proxy,kerberos,Proxy,Kerberos,我有一个使用Squid和kerberos进行身份验证的公司代理,该代理配置为标准使用,即允许http、https和其他一些协议,并阻止其他所有协议。现在,有许多应用程序支持基本代理身份验证,但不支持基于Kerberos的身份验证,还有许多其他应用程序直接连接到internet。在升级到kerberos之前,我使用Proxifier使我的应用程序使用代理,但现在无法这样做。然后,我安装了一个名为PX的应用程序来创建一个连接到kerberos的代理,但是它创建的代理是一个简单的HTTP代理,代理程序

我有一个使用Squid和kerberos进行身份验证的公司代理,该代理配置为标准使用,即允许http、https和其他一些协议,并阻止其他所有协议。现在,有许多应用程序支持基本代理身份验证,但不支持基于Kerberos的身份验证,还有许多其他应用程序直接连接到internet。在升级到kerberos之前,我使用Proxifier使我的应用程序使用代理,但现在无法这样做。然后,我安装了一个名为PX的应用程序来创建一个连接到kerberos的代理,但是它创建的代理是一个简单的HTTP代理,代理程序不能正确地使用它。有人对这种情况有准备吗?。我使用Windows 10,显然无法访问配置squid的服务器。我需要连接到internet的应用程序使用标准https端口,它不是torrent应用程序,也不是任何使用squid阻止的端口的应用程序。提前感谢。

好的,对于这种特殊情况,我发现以下设置可以解决99%的问题

首先在这里得到Px

下一个是提琴手:

使用您的用户和域配置PX并运行它。默认情况下,它会在127.0.0.1:3128上创建一个正在运行的代理

配置sistem代理以使用PX提供的代理

执行fiddler,它应该在127.0.0.1:8888处创建另一个代理

在应用程序中使用此代理。代理程序也应该工作

为什么使用fiddler而不是direct 127.0.0.1:3128?PX创建了一个纯http代理,fiddler允许通过它隧道https和连接请求

任何请求都会通过fiddler,fiddler会将它们重定向到PX代理,PX代理会将它们重定向到squid代理(因此速度非常慢)


最后,由于你只是将你的应用重定向到你的代理,如果你的代理禁止使用正则表达式或直接IP连接,一些应用将无法工作,在这些情况下,使用TOR或VPN是唯一真正的解决方案。希望它能帮助别人避免我遇到的所有麻烦。

为什么不直接使用Fiddler?在规则下单击“自动验证”,然后在选项|连接下启用代理。